技术文摘
mysql_num_rows()函数文章大集合
MySQL_num_rows()函数文章大集合
在PHP与MySQL交互开发中,mysql_num_rows()函数是一个极为实用的工具。它主要用于获取结果集中行的数目,在数据处理和展示环节发挥着关键作用。
当我们从数据库中执行一条SELECT语句获取数据时,mysql_num_rows()函数能迅速告知我们查询结果包含多少条记录。这对于需要进行分页展示的数据列表十分重要。通过它,我们可以轻松计算出总页数,合理安排数据在页面上的分布,提升用户浏览体验。例如,在一个新闻网站中,新闻列表往往需要分页展示,使用mysql_num_rows()函数获取新闻总数,再结合每页设定的显示数量,就能准确实现分页功能。
在数据验证方面,mysql_num_rows()函数也大显身手。比如在用户登录功能中,当用户输入用户名和密码后,系统会在数据库中查询匹配记录。使用该函数检查查询结果的行数,如果行数为0,那就表明没有找到匹配的用户信息,提示用户重新输入或注册;若行数为1,则验证通过,用户可以顺利登录。
使用mysql_num_rows()函数的步骤并不复杂。首先要建立与MySQL数据库的连接,成功连接后执行SELECT查询语句获取结果集。接着将结果集作为参数传递给mysql_num_rows()函数,就能得到行数。不过在使用时要注意,该函数仅适用于SELECT查询语句。对于INSERT、UPDATE和DELETE等语句,不能用它获取受影响的行数。而且在PHP 7.0.0及更高版本中,mysql_num_rows()函数已被弃用,应使用MySQLi或PDO扩展中的相关方法来替代。
mysql_num_rows()函数在传统PHP与MySQL开发中有着重要地位。虽然它在新版本中逐渐被替代,但了解它的功能和使用方法,对于理解数据库交互原理以及掌握替代方法都有着积极意义,能帮助开发者更好地进行数据库相关的编程工作。
- SQL 如何将设备类别名称填充至设备表
- MySQL Block Nested-Loop Join (BNL) 算法中一次性与 100 行数据比较的实现方式
- 海量对象-属性-值三元组的高效存储与搜索方法
- 前端获取登录用户发布文章并传递给后端的方法
- 前端JSON数组数据如何高效批量插入MySQL数据库
- MySQL 怎样查询特定 id 当日数据
- 大数据量时怎样高效查询小于等于特定值的月份
- 联合查询中缺失关联记录的处理方法及所有策略信息的保留
- SQL 如何查询指定日期范围内的评论数据
- SQL 里怎样防止 UPDATE 语句出现更新冲突
- 大型聊天应用程序未读消息数量的高效管理方法
- MySQL 存储过程 Num 始终输出 0:TempSno 变量为何无默认值?
- 打造圣经出版动力引擎
- Arm 架构下官方 Docker-MySQL 镜像的使用方法
- new_pool表中chlid不等于"news_top"或"news_ent"时索引类型为何是全表扫描